Economic Recovery and Sustainable Development
A permanent ceasefire in Gaza could lead to economic recovery and sustainable development. The region's economy has been severely impacted by years of conflict, with significant humanitarian and infrastructure damage. A stable environment would allow for substantial investment in rebuilding and fostering a sustainable economic base.
For example, tourism, a key sector in the Palestinian territories, could see a significant boost if security conditions improve. Reopened borders, improved transportation infrastructure, and the removal of agricultural and industrial restrictions could stimulate economic activity and create jobs. Foreign direct investment (FDI) in infrastructure and services, such as energy, telecommunications, and healthcare, could also contribute to rebuilding and developing the region.
Humanitarian Assistance and Social Welfare
A permanent ceasefire would also have a positive impact on humanitarian assistance and social welfare. The continuous conflict has led to a humanitarian crisis in the Gaza Strip, with a significant portion of the population living in poverty. A stable environment would enable the delivery of much-needed aid and services.
Improvements in healthcare, education, and social services would be critical in enhancing the quality of life for Gazans. Access to clean water, sanitation, and electricity would be improved, and local communities could regain control of their lives. This would foster a more resilient and self-sufficient population, reducing dependence on external aid.
Political and Social Reconciliation
The political and social implications of a permanent ceasefire in Gaza are complex but highly important. A stable environment could provide a foundation for political reconciliation between rival factions within the Palestinian territories. This could lead to a more unified Palestinian national identity and increased international support for peace efforts.
A permanent ceasefire could also foster social reconciliation, easing tensions between different ethnic and religious groups in the region. This would contribute to a more cohesive and harmonious society. Additionally, the development of trust and confidence-building measures between Israelis and Palestinians could pave the way for broader regional peace agreements, enhancing security and stability in the Middle East.
International Support and Cooperation
International support for a permanent ceasefire in Gaza is crucial for its success. The international community, including countries and organizations such as the United Nations (UN) and the European Union (EU), can play a key role in providing aid, facilitating negotiations, and monitoring compliance. This support would help ensure that the peace agreement is implemented effectively and that the humanitarian and economic recovery is sustainable.
Collaboration between neighboring countries and regional organizations, such as the Gulf Cooperation Council and the League of Arab States, could also be beneficial. These entities can provide support in areas such as security, economic development, and political stability. Regional cooperation could help integrate Gaza into the broader economy and promote peace and stability in the region.
